Excel VBA - L'intégrale - Avec certification

Public admis

  • Salarié en Poste
  • Demandeur d'emploi
  • Entreprise
  • Etudiant

Financements

Eligible CPF Votre OPCO Financement personnel

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Enregistrer, modifier et exploiter une macro-commande
  • Créer des procédures, des procédures évènementielles et des fonctions
  • Identifier le rôle et exploiter des variables et des constantes
  • Utiliser les boîtes de dialogue système prédéfinies
  • Concevoir des instructions en boucle
  • Concevoir des instructions conditionnelles
  • Utiliser les collections d'objets et les variables objets
  • Exploiter les fonctionnalités de débogage
  • Mettre en oeuvre une gestion d'erreurs
  • Déclarer et utiliser des variables tableaux
  • Concevoir des interfaces utilisateurs avec les formulaires
  • Gérer les liaisons multi-applicatives avec les technologies d'automation
  • Automatiser les importations de données.

M2I


Un leadership dans le domaine de la formation
Voir la fiche entreprise

Tarif

A partir de 2 300,00 €

Durée 5 jours  (35h00)
Modes
  • Centre
  • Distance
Sessions
Lieux Partout en France

M2I


Un leadership dans le domaine de la formation
Voir la fiche

Tarif

A partir de 2 300,00 €

Durée 5 jours  (35h00)
Modes
  • Centre
  • Distance
Sessions
Lieux Partout en France

Programme

Les macros

  • Généralités
    • Afficher l'onglet "Développeur"
  • Enregistreur de macros
    • Création et édition de macros
    • Définir la portée des macros
    • Utiliser les références relatives
    • Appeler une macro par la liste des macros
    • Affectation des macros à un bouton de commande, une illustration ou une forme
    • Les touches d'exécution
  • Le code VBA
    • Changer les options d'une macro
    • Lire et alléger le code VBA
    • Compléter une macro existante
    • Déboguer une macro
  • Personnaliser le ruban et la barre d'outils accès rapide
    • Mettre en place un nouvel onglet
    • Ajouter des onglets, des groupes et des boutons de macros
    • Personnaliser la barre d'outils Accès rapide pour tous les classeurs ou pour "ce classeur"
    • Exporter la personnalisation du ruban

L'environnement VBA (Visual Basic pour Application)

  • Accéder au Visual Basic Editor
  • Découvrir les fenêtres
    • Menus
    • Barres d'outils
    • L'explorateur de projets
    • Fenêtre des propriétés
    • Les modules
    • L'explorateur d'objets
  • Définition et dernière position
  • Ajouter des signets
  • Personnaliser les options VBA
  • Protéger le code VBA

Travailler dans un module basic VBA

  • Créer des procédures et des fonctions
    • Définir des fonctions et procédures avec argument(s)
  • Procédures et fonctions appelées
  • Exploitation de fonctions dans la feuille de calcul
  • Commenter son code
  • L'organisation d'un module VBA
  • La mise en place d'étiquettes
  • La fenêtre Rechercher

Variables et constantes

  • Ajouter des variables et des constantes
    • Les différentes portées de variables et de constantes
    • Les différents types de variables et des constantes
  • Les déclarations élaborées
    • L'instruction Type
    • L'instruction Deftype
    • Créer des énumérations avec l'instruction Enum

Collections, objets, méthodes et propriétés

  • La logique de la programmation objet
  • Le vocabulaire associé au VBA
    • Instruction, mot-clé, argument, méthode, propriété, évènement
  • Manipuler les différents types d'objets les plus utilisés
    • Workbook, Worksheet, Range, Cells
    • ActiveCell, ActiveSheet, Selection
  • Les principales propriétés et méthodes
  • L'affectation d'objets à des variables d'objets
  • Déclarer et utiliser des tableaux : taille fixe, dynamique et multidimensionnelle
  • Redimensionner un tableau avec ReDim

Les instructions courantes Visual Basic

  • Les instructions de boucles
  • Les boucles en Do
    • Do While…Loop
    • Do Until…Loop
    • Do…Loop While
    • Do…Loop Until
    • Exit Do
  • Les boucles en For
    • For…Next
    • Exit For
  • Les boucles historiques
    • While Wend
  • Les boucles pour les collections d'objet
    • For Each
  • Les instructions conditionnelles
    • If Then Else
    • If Then ElseIf
    • Iif
    • Select Case
  • Les opérateurs
    • Les opérateurs logiques
    • Les opérateurs de comparaison
    • Les opérateurs arithmétiques
    • L'opérateur de concaténation
  • Les incontournables
    • With…End With
    • Debug. Print
    • Couper une ligne de code sur plusieurs lignes

Les fonctions courantes

  • Les fonctions de conversion
    • Cdate, Cstr, Cint...
  • Les fonctions de test
    • Isnumeric, isdate...
  • Les fonctions de texte
    • Left, Mid, Trim, Format...
  • Les fonctions de date
    • Dateadd, Datediff

Boîtes de dialogue prédéfinies

  • Fenêtre à questions ouvertes
    • InputBox
    • Application. Inputbox
  • Fenêtre à questions fermées : MsgBox
    • Choix des boutons dans MsgBox

Gestion des évènements

  • Les modules Microsoft Excel Objects
  • Création de procédures évènementielles
    • Pour le classeur
    • Pour la feuille

Le débogage

  • Utilisation des outils de débogage
  • Les modes de pas à pas
  • Créer un point d'arrêt
  • Les fenêtres des variables locales et d'exécution
  • Ajouter des espions et étudier leurs comportements dans la fenêtre des espions

Gestion des erreurs

  • Les techniques de prévention des erreurs
  • Mettre en place une gestion d'erreur
  • L'objet ERR
    • Les méthodes Raise et Clear
    • Les propriétés Number et Description
  • Les instructions Resume et Resume Next

Boîtes de dialogue personnalisées (UserForm)

  • La création de contrôles
    • Boutons
    • Etiquettes
    • Groupe d'options et cases à cocher
    • Listes déroulantes et listes
    • Barres de défilement
    • Boîtes à onglets
  • Aligner et répartir la disposition des contrôles
  • Les propriétés incontournables
  • Définir l'ordre de tabulation
  • Définir des procédures évènementielles
  • Déclencher et afficher une boîte de dialogue

Manipulation d'objets graphiques

  • Manipuler les graphiques et les formater
  • Construction de tableaux croisés dynamiques
  • Utilisation de filtres avancés

Fonctionnalités avancées

  • Référencer un modèle objet automation
  • S'affranchir des références aux librairies (liaisons anticipées ou tardives)
  • Piloter une autre application Microsoft en VBA (Outlook, Word ou PowerPoint)
  • Accéder à des données avec les bibliothèques ADO ou DAO
  • Importer une partie d'un fichier texte

Acculturations aux techniques élaborées

  • Faire appel aux fonctions API de Windows
  • Créer des objets personnalisés avec des modules de classes

Passage de la certification

  • Le prix de la certification est inclus dans la formation
  • L'examen (en français) sera passé soit à la fin de la formation, soit ultérieurement dans nos centres de formation
  • Il s'effectuera en ligne et durera en moyenne 1h00
  • 551 points minimum seront nécessaires pour l'obtention de la certification (le score obtenu attestera d'un niveau de compétence)

Le contenu de ce programme peut faire l'objet d'adaptation selon les niveaux, prérequis et besoins des apprenants.

Modalités d’évaluation des acquis

  • En cours de formation, par des exercices pratiques
  • Et, en fin de formation, par un questionnaire d'auto-évaluation et une certification

Prérequis

Avoir suivi les cours

Public

Utilisateurs confirmés d'Excel voulant maîtriser le langage Visual Basic dans Excel afin de créer des applicatifs

Ces formations pourraient vous intéresser

Objectifs de la formation

À l'issue de cette formation Lutter contre la discrimination à l'embauche, vous aurez acquis les connaissances et les compétences nécessaires pour :

  • Savoir identifier les risques de discrimination au cours du processus de recrutement
  • Maîtriser le cadre juridique et son application en matière de non-discrimination
  • Sécuriser ses pratiques par des mesures préventives et le partage d'expériences
  • Être capable d'assurer un traitement similaire à tous les candidats
Tarif

A partir de 950,00 €

Durée

1j / 7h

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Utiliser les concepts présentés dans ce cours pour simplifier et intégrer plus efficacement le code de votre application
  • Créer un code fiable avec le développement par les tests et utiliser des pipelines automatisés pour simplifier les tests
  • Créer des pipelines, à concevoir des applications selon une approche qui privilégie les tests en amont et à intégrer le code de votre application à Git
  • Illustrer les avantages du modèle DevOps et de présenter les outils nécessaires à sa mise en oeuvre.
Tarif

Contacter l'organisme

Durée

5j / 26h

Modes
  • Centre
  • Distance

Objectifs de la formation

  • Utiliser efficacement le tableur Excel
  • Créer des tableaux plus rapidement
  • Construire des formules sur Excel plus élaborées
  • Créer des synthèses automatiques avec les tableaux croisés dynamiques
Tarif

A partir de 1 160,00 €

Durée

2j / 14h

Modes
  • Centre
  • Entreprise
  • Distance

Objectifs de la formation

  • Identifier la structure et les exigences de la norme ISO 50001
  • Analyser le contexte de son organisation en vue de l'application de la norme ISO 50001
  • Rédiger une politique de management énergétique adaptée à son organisation et conforme aux exigences de la norme ISO 50001
Tarif

A partir de 970,00 €

Durée

1 jour

Modes
  • Entreprise
  • Centre

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Décrire les concepts-clés relatifs à l'importance d'assurer la sécurité des informations et des données, d'assurer votre sécurité physique, d'éviter le vol de données personnelles et de protéger votre vie privée
  • Protéger un ordinateur, un dispositif numérique mobile, un réseau contre les logiciels malveillants (malware) et les accès non-autorisés
  • Décrire les différents types de réseaux, de connexions et les composants spécifiques tel que le pare-feu (firewall) qui peuvent poser problème lors des connexions
  • Naviguer sur le World Wide Web et communiquer en toute sécurité sur Internet
  • Identifier les problèmes de sécurité liés à la communication, notamment en matière de courrier électronique et de messagerie instantanée (MI - IM / Instant Messaging)
  • Sauvegarder et restaurer des données de manière appropriée et sécurisée, entreposer vos données et vos dispositifs numériques mobiles en toute sécurité.
Tarif

A partir de 620,00 €

Durée

1j / 7h

Modes
  • Centre
  • Distance

Objectifs de la formation

  • Décrypter les changements issus de la réforme de la formation professionnelle et les transitions à prévoir en 2023
  • Définir les conséquences pratiques de la nouvelle règlementation pour les professionnels de la formation
  • Identifier le rôle de chacun et les objectifs visés par la nouvelle politique formation
Tarif

A partir de 850,00 €

Durée

1j / 7h

Modes
  • Distance
  • Entreprise

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Configurer et administrer les baies de stockage NetApp avec ONTAP
  • Identifier les composants réseau
  • Gérer les ressources physiques et virtuelles d'un cluster
  • Mettre en place la protection des données
  • Vous préparer à l'examen NS0-162 de la certification NetApp Certified Data management Administrator (NCDA).
Tarif

A partir de 4 900,00 €

Durée

5j / 35h

Modes
  • Centre
  • Distance

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Gérer des hôtes et des applications Cloud hybrides dans des environnements de moyenne à grande échelle
  • Planifier et mettre en oeuvre des environnements réseaux Cloud hybrides
  • Provisionner les hôtes et les logiciels gérés
  • Gérer les cycles de vie des applications personnalisées dans des entreprises locales et distribuées.
Tarif

Contacter l'organisme

Durée

5j / 30h

Modes
  • Centre
  • Distance

Objectifs de la formation

A l'issue de cette formation, vous serez capable de :

  • Décrire Cisco ACI Fabric Infrastructure et les concepts de base de Cisco ACI
  • Reconnaître les constructions logiques du modèle de politique de Cisco ACI
  • Décrire le transfert de paquets de base Cisco ACI
  • Etablir la connectivité du réseau externe
  • Décrire l'intégration VMM et les intégrations de la couche 4 à la couche 7
  • Expliquer les fonctionnalités de gestion de Cisco ACI
  • Mettre en pratique vos compétences en implémentant les commutateurs de la série Cisco Nexus 9000 en mode ACI
  • Vous préparer à l'examen Implementing Cisco Application Centric Infrastructure (300-620 DCACI).
Tarif

A partir de 4 160,00 €

Durée

5j / 35h

Modes
  • Centre
  • Distance

Objectifs de la formation

  • Comprendre ce qu'est la gestion des flux de valeur
  • Identifier et décrire les flux de valeur, où ils commencent et se terminent, et comment ils sont interconnectés
  • Exprimer visuellement les flux de valeur en utilisant des techniques de cartographie
  • Rédiger des hypothèses et des expériences d'optimisation de flux et de réalisation de valeur
  • Appliquer aux flux de valeur des mesures telles que le temps de contact/traitement, le temps d'attente/de repos et le temps de cycle
  • Construire une chaîne d'outils DevOps avec un flux de valeur et des points de connexion de données
  • Concevoir une approche d'inspection et d'adaptation continue pour l'évolution de l'organisation
Tarif

A partir de 1 600,00 €

Durée

2 jours

Modes
  • Centre
  • Entreprise

Je cherche à faire...